Understanding the Microwave Oven with Hob
A microwave oven with a hob is a dual-function appliance that integrates the standard microwave abilities of reheating and cooking with a stovetop hob for boiling, sautéing, or frying. This ingenious style takes full advantage of kitchen area and enhances cooking efficiency, making it a perfect solution for little cooking areas or oven with hob those who value multi-functional tools.

Considerations Before Purchase
When picking a microwave oven and hob with a hob, possible buyers should think about numerous factors:
- Size and Space: Ensure that the appliance fits in the designated kitchen area.
- Kind of Hob: Decide in between gas or electric hobs based upon personal choices and kitchen setup.
- Power Rating: Higher wattage results in quicker cooking times; go for a model with a power score of a minimum of 800W for the microwave.
- Features: Assess the need for specific functions such as steam cooking, slower cook choices, or presets.
- Brand name and Warranty: Research respectable brands and inspect service warranty offers to ensure reliability.
